The only way I have been able to accomplish this, using Fin2K7, is to
turn on Layer 4 when printing parts and turn it off again when
printing the score. It's a kludge, but it accomplishes what you
want. Go to Layer Options in Finale Preferences and check or uncheck
the box that says
